Declutter with the Four-Box Method

Attempting to organize a chaotic room often leads to moving items from one pile to another. The four-box method forces you to make immediate decisions about your belongings, dramatically speeding up the decluttering process. Bring four large boxes or bins into the room you want to tackle and label them: Keep, Donate/Sell, Trash, and Relocate.

Pick up every item in the room and place it immediately into one of the four boxes. Do not let yourself agonize over decisions. Once the room is clear, throw away the trash, put the donation box in your car, and return the "Keep" items to their designated spots. Finally, take the "Relocate" box and distribute those items to their proper rooms. This method prevents you from getting side-tracked and keeps the momentum going.

Harness the Power of Natural Cleaning Solutions

You do not need a cabinet full of expensive, harsh chemicals to get your home sparkling clean. Natural ingredients like white vinegar, baking soda, and lemons are incredibly effective, affordable, and safe for your family. They also save you time by serving as versatile, all-purpose cleaners.

Mix equal parts white vinegar and water in a spray bottle to clean windows, mirrors, and countertops without leaving streaks. Sprinkle baking soda in your sink or bathtub, add a little water to make a paste, and scrub away tough stains. You can even cut a lemon in half and rub it over your chrome faucets to remove hard water stains and leave a brilliant shine. Using these natural solutions streamlines your cleaning caddy and reduces your exposure to toxic fumes.

Use the Top-to-Bottom, Left-to-Right Rule

One of the biggest time-wasters in cleaning is having to redo a task because dirt fell on a surface you already cleaned. Professional cleaners avoid this by always cleaning a room from top to bottom and from left to right. This ensures that dust and debris fall onto uncleaned surfaces, eventually making their way to the floor for a final vacuum or sweep.

Start by dusting ceiling fans, crown molding, and the tops of bookshelves. Then, wipe down windows, mirrors, and countertops. Finally, clean the baseboards and vacuum the floors. Moving left to right ensures you cover the entire room systematically without missing any spots or cleaning the same area twice.

Safe and Effective Mold Remediation

Finding mold during your spring cleaning can be alarming. Mold thrives in damp, dark spaces like basements, bathrooms, and under sinks. Attempting to scrub large mold colonies with household bleach can actually agitate the spores, causing them to spread through the air and contaminate other areas of your home.
